Output e8d9bb693fae62db281cf5756596098f20b6d1713175da3b8316465bd30e3334:0

value
725569
script pubkey
OP_0 OP_PUSHBYTES_20 f8aa2faa0bc12e1a0c72a72782faf7d8cdde7663
address
bc1qlz4zl2stcyhp5rrj5unc97hhmrxauanraez8mr
transaction
e8d9bb693fae62db281cf5756596098f20b6d1713175da3b8316465bd30e3334
confirmations
135051
spent
true